Sodium Cyanide Market Outlook: Global Trends and Future Prospects


The global sodium cyanide market size was valued at USD 2.45 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ach from USD 2.6 billion in 2025 to USD 4.25 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 6.34% during the forecast period (2025-2033).


Market Drivers and Applications


The primary driver of the sodium cyanide market is the expanding global demand for precious metals, especially gold. Sodium cyanide is essential in the cyanidation process, which dissolves gold from ores during mining. More than 90% of the world's gold producers depend on sodium cyanide, notably in leading mining countries such as China, Russia, the United States, Australia, and Canada. The steady increase in gold production to meet rising consumer and central bank demand fuels sodium cyanide consumption.


Beyond mining, sodium cyanide finds applications in the chemical industry for manufacturing dyes, pigments, and various chemical intermediates. The pharmaceutical sector also utilizes sodium cyanide for producing active pharmaceutical ingredients, reflecting the growth in healthcare and medicine production worldwide. Additionally, electroplating processes in the automotive and electronics industries heavily rely on sodium cyanide, linking its demand to broader industrialization and consumer durable markets.


Regional Dynamics


Asia-Pacific emerges as the largest market for sodium cyanide, driven significantly by China, Japan, and South Korea. The region benefits from its extensive mining activities and chemical manufacturing hubs, with China alone producing a record 450 tonnes of gold in 2024, reinforcing its dominance. Rapid industrialization, population growth, and ongoing investments in sustainable mining practices amplify regional demand.


North America holds the position as a fast-growing market, propelled by substantial gold mining activities in the United States and Canada. Infrastructure for hazardous chemical handling and strategic expansions by key producers contribute to steady growth. Europe maintains a significant share through Germany, Finland, and other countries with active gold extraction and the adoption of eco-friendly technologies to mitigate environmental impact.


Emerging Regions


Markets in Latin America, the Middle East, and Africa are witnessing moderate growth. Countries like South Africa, Ghana, Peru, and Brazil have ongoing mining projects that drive sodium cyanide demand. However, these regions face challenges from price volatility and production cost pressures.


Market Segmentation


The sodium cyanide market is segmented by product form into solid and liquid types. Solid sodium cyanide, typically in briquettes or crystalline form, dominates the market with about 70% share by 2033 due to ease of handling and widespread use in gold leaching and cyanidation. Liquid sodium cyanide is preferred for transportation convenience and operational efficiency in mining sites.


By industry, mining remains the largest end-user segment, followed by chemicals, dyes, textiles, pharmaceuticals, and agriculture, where sodium cyanide is used for pest control. Sales channels include direct sales, which streamline supply to end-users like mines, and distributor networks that serve diverse industries and regions.


Challenges and Environmental Concerns


Despite growth opportunities, the sodium cyanide market faces critical challenges related to health and environmental safety. Sodium cyanide is highly toxic and poses serious risks if mishandled, including adverse effects on human health and ecological balance. Regulatory policies have been increasingly stringent worldwide, imposing strict requirements for packaging, transportation, and use to minimize accidents and environmental damage.


In response, the industry is seeing investments in greener technologies and safer handling methods. Innovations such as closed-loop cyanide recovery systems, online monitoring technologies, AI optimization tools for process control, and blockchain for supply chain transparency are being adopted. These advances aim to improve efficiency, reduce waste, and address regulatory and societal demands for sustainability.


Technological Innovations


Modern mining operations are integrating advanced technologies to optimize sodium cyanide usage. Real-time monitoring and control systems, satellite-enabled environmental surveillance, and AI-based optimization enhance operational safety and recovery rates. Companies are also exploring eco-friendly product alternatives and sustainable mining techniques to lower the environmental footprint.
